- Peaceful park at a marina in the centre of the Cheshire canal network
- Set in over 100 acres of countryside 10 minutes' drive from Nantwich
- Café and picnic areas; access to walks along the towpath

Liked This campsite is clean and quiet. We stayed in August, the height of the season and it wasn't crowded or noisy. We had booked a gravel pitch with electric, but we could have used the camping field which is large and flat. There are also bell tents for hire, which looked fun. The toilets are all individual rooms with a shower. The location is great, with towpath walks and the marina with cafe. It's close to Natwich, which has amazing historic buildings.
